AEW TBS Champion Mercedes Mone and ROH Women’s World Champion Athena recently traded shots on social media, and it seems to be part of AEW’s greater plans.
Fightful Select is reporting that AEW is planning a big match for these two champions.
AEW is working on this matchup, which could happen as soon as Dynasty 2025 on Sunday, April 6.
Mone won the TBS Title in May 2024 and has held it for over 298 days. Athena won the ROH Women’s World Title in December 2022 at ROH Final Battle and has been the champion for over two years, totaling 831 days.
Athena has not appeared on an AEW TV broadcast since AEW Battle Of The Belts X, where she defended her title against Red Velvet.
Athena and Mone faced each other last in a Triple Threat match on WWE RAW on May 7, 2018. This upcoming AEW match would be their first time working together in nearly seven years.
